Parking pole???
Yesterday a co worker who was parked in front of me,had his foot slip off the clutch and plowed into the front of my 300E 2.8.The car broke loose of its parked position,and rolled back 40 feet into a busy two lane highway.Luckly no one was hurt'''I called the Mercedes dealer and asked how the car was able to brake loose like that.He said it was a parking pole?What does it do.And does it need to be fixed?How much should it cost to fix.There is now visual damage to the car. would it be a good idea to have a body shop look at it.Thanks for your help''''Clark

The parking pawl is inside the transmission and locks the gearing to keep the car in place while parked. the sharp blow to your car broke or dislodged yours. Yes, it needs to be repaired. Not sure if driving it is advisable--better check with an MB tranny guru. Good luck.
